Compare Chicago to West Chicago

This post compares Chicago, Illinois to West Chicago, Illinois across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Chicago (city) West Chicago (city)
Population 2,722,586 27,385
Income (median) $49,309 $39,155
Home Value (median) $234,500 $238,000
White 49% 76%
Black 30% 2%
Asian 6% 7%
With Kids 27% 49%
Age (median) 34 33
Rentals 55% 34%
